Good morning, everyone! The final community Bug Squashing Week before Evergreen 3.8 is finalized starts today and runs through Friday.
*For Testers: * We have several test servers available that are loaded with the most current version of accepted code ("master") along with proposed new features and bug fixes that still need to be tested. All test servers are loaded with the Concerto test data set.
